#d46972 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d46972 is composed of 83.1% red, 41.2%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.5% magenta, 46.2%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 355 degrees, a saturation of 55.4% and a lightness of 62.2%. #d46972 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d2e4 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

#d46972 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d46972 has RGB values of R:212, G:105, B:114 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.46,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13920626.

Shades and Tints of #d46972
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#fbf2f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d46972
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a09d9d is the less saturated color, while #f94453 is the most saturated one.
